VPS跑分具体包含哪些测试指标?如何正确进行VPS跑分测试?
| 跑分工具 |
测试指标 |
适用场景 |
| Geekbench |
CPU单核/多核性能 |
通用性能评估 |
| UnixBench |
系统综合性能 |
Linux系统基准测试 |
| I/O测试工具 |
磁盘读写速度 |
存储性能评估 |
| Speedtest |
网络带宽和延迟 |
网络性能测试 |
| Superπ |
CPU浮点运算能力 |
计算密集型任务 |
VPS跑分全面解析
什么是VPS跑分
VPS跑分是指对虚拟专用服务器(Virtual Private Server)的各项性能指标进行系统化测试和评分的过程。通过跑分可以客观评估VPS的CPU处理能力、内存性能、磁盘I/O速度以及网络带宽等关键指标,为用户选择适合的VPS提供商和配置方案提供数据支持。
主要跑分工具及使用方法
1. Geekbench测试
操作说明:
Geekbench是一款跨平台的CPU性能测试工具,可以测试VPS的单核和多核处理能力。
使用工具提示:
- 支持Linux和Windows系统
- 提供详细的分数报告和性能对比
# Linux系统安装命令
wget https://geekbench.com/downloads/Geekbench-5-Linux.tar.gz
tar xvf Geekbench-5-Linux.tar.gz
cd Geekbench-5-Linux
./geekbench
2. UnixBench测试
操作说明:
UnixBench是经典的Unix系统基准测试工具,可以全面评估系统性能。
使用工具提示:
- 专为Unix/Linux系统设计
- 测试包含系统调用、内存、管道等多项指标
# 安装命令
yum install -y git make automake autoconf gcc-c++
git clone https://github.com/kiddo/UnixBench.git
cd UnixBench
make
./Run
3. I/O性能测试
操作说明:
使用dd命令测试磁盘读写速度,评估存储性能。
使用工具提示:
- 测试前确保有足够磁盘空间
- 1GB测试文件大小是常见标准
# 写入速度测试
dd if=/dev/zero of=testfile bs=1G count=1 oflag=direct
读取速度测试
dd if=testfile of=/dev/null bs=1G count=1 iflag=direct
常见问题及解决方案
| 问题现象 |
可能原因 |
解决方案 |
| 跑分结果波动大 |
服务器资源竞争 |
选择低峰时段测试 |
| 网络测试速度远低于标称 |
网络拥塞或路由问题 |
尝试不同时段测试多个节点 |
| UnixBench测试卡住 |
系统配置问题 |
检查系统依赖库是否完整 |
| Geekbench无法运行 |
缺少运行环境 |
安装必要的库文件 |
| I/O测试结果异常低 |
磁盘故障或RAID配置问题 |
检查磁盘状态和存储配置 |
跑分结果解读建议
- 横向对比:将测试结果与同配置VPS提供商的数据对比
- 纵向分析:关注各项指标的平衡性,避免单一高性能但其他指标过低
- 实际应用:根据业务需求侧重关注相关指标,如Web服务器应重视网络和I/O性能
- 长期监控:定期跑分以检测VPS性能变化,及时发现潜在问题
通过系统化的VPS跑分测试,用户可以全面了解服务器性能,为业务部署和优化提供可靠依据。建议根据实际需求选择合适的测试工具组合,并注意测试环境的标准化以保证结果的可比性。
发表评论